Israeli authorities deported Greta Thunberg and 171 activists who had been detained following the interception of the Global Sumud flotilla, which was attempting to reach Gaza. Approximately 470 people were on board the civilian vessels. The activists reported mistreatment in detention, while the Israeli Foreign Ministry stated that the action is a "PR campaign" and denied the allegations. The deportations took place to Greece and Slovakia, including citizens from several European countries and the USA.
